Cincinnati Museum Center's Omnimax Theater Renovation Time-lapse

The OMNIMAX Theater makeover started in August with the removal of the old seats and carpeting. Then the theater was filled with scaffolding creating an elevated working surface from which the old dome skin was removed and replaced in a seven-week white-glove process. The 371 individual dome panels are made from perforated aluminum with a powder coated surface that is closer to black than white. The perforations are too small to be visible from the seats, but allow for spectacular sound to pass through. The seams between the panels totally disappear during projection creating the illusion that “you are there”.
